ホームページ >バックエンド開発 >PHPチュートリアル >PHPテキストテキスト作成と画像生成_PHPチュートリアル
画像を生成するphpテキストテキスト作成
今、多くの人がテキスト画像を生成したいと考えています。 PHP の GD ライブラリを使用すると、まさにそれが可能になります。ここでは、電子メール アドレスを使用して Web ページに画像を配置するという簡単な方法を紹介します。これにより電子メール収集者を遠ざけることができると言う人もいますが、光学式文字認識を使用すれば、これはまだ可能です。
// 画像タイプの正しいヘッダーを表示します
header("Content-type: image/jpg");
// 文字列内のメールアドレス
$string = "email@example .com";
// いくつかの変数を設定します
$font = 4;
$width = ImageFontWidth($font) * strlen($string);
$height = ImageFontHeight($font);
// 始めましょう画像を作成して
$im = @imagecreatetruecolor ($width,$height);
//白の背景
$background_color = imagecolorallocate ($im, 255, 255, 255);
//黒のテキスト
$text_color = imagecolorallocate ($im, 0, 0, 0);
// すべてをまとめます
imagestring ($im, $font, 0, 0, $string, $text_color);
// そして display
imagejpeg ($私);
?>